Flesh and Desire
Originally released in 1954. Flesh and Desire is a drama film. directed by Jean Josipovici. At just 87 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Viviane Romance, Rossano Brazzi, and Jean-Paul Roussillon
Synopsis
Giuseppe is accused of killing his employer Matthias who is actually in a hospital with amnesia.
